Making copies
Fitting the image to a fixed copy size (continued)
7. Now, insert the document face down into the Scanner. If the scan does
not start automatically, press the Start key.
Note: to set the scan to begin automatically or by pressing the Start key,
refer to Automatic and manual start, explained previously.
The Scanner scans the document, and the Printer (if not already busy) prints
the copy immediately. If the Printer is busy when the scan is made, the copy
will be printed when the Printer becomes available.

Scanning when using the Online Folder

When using the Online Folder, the document must be inserted in the
7346/7356 scanner with the title block positioned as shown in Table 3 in
order to have the title block visible after the copy is folded. To ensure that
the correct size fold is obtained, use the paper roll width indicated in the
Recommended Printer Media Roll Width column.
Documents larger than 80 inches (2.1M) can only be partially folded.
When using the Reduction and Enlargement feature, and the Online Folder,
you must orient and insert the document title block in the same orientation
as the resulting enlargement or reduction copy size. In addition, the
recommended media should also be used.
For example: the job requires that an A (A4) be enlarged to a C (A2).
To have the title block be visible after folding, the A (A4) document must be
inserted as if it were a C (A2) document. Refer to Table 1 on the next page.
Also, to ensure that the copy is folded correctly, and will not jam in the Online
Folder, it is recommended that you only select standard reductions and
enlargements (A to C, A to E, B to D, etc., A4 to A2, A4 to A0, A3 to A1,
etc.). These selections are identified in Table 1 by the document icon.
Those areas that are blank are not recommended because the title block
may not be visible after the folding is complete. You may want to refer to
Custom preset, Reduce/enlarge default section of this manual, and set up
the Reduction/Enlargement default to show the standard reduction and
enlargement shown in Table 1. Set the reduction /enlargement to display A
to C (A4 to A2) above the buttons.
For additional folding information, refer to the Xerox Online Folder Operator
Manual.
